Mary Olive Strang

Mary Olive Strang, 97, died Wednesday, March 1, 1989 at Phoenix, Arizona. She was born January 14, 1892 in Davis County, the daughter of Edward and Amanda Ann Gideon Parker. She attended the Troy Academy and taught in rural schools. She married John A. Strang December 29, 1921 and they lived in Selma until 1941 when they moved to Phoenix. Mr. Strang died in 1944.

Mrs. Strang worked as an alterations lady and seamstress for many years. She was preceded in death by her parents, her husband, a brother, a sister and two step-children.

Surviving are a daughter, Hope Gregory of Australia, a step-daughter, June Roberts of West Fork, Arkansas, a sister, Mabel Richardson of Bloomfield, two grandchildren, 4 step-grandchildren (including Max Strang of Milton and Norma Bogner of Fairfield), 4 great grandchildren, 8 step-great grandchildren and 5 step-great-great grandchildren. Services and burial were held Monday, March 6th in Phoenix.

Source: "Scrapbook 1989 - 1990", Pg. 608,
Keosauqua Public Library, Keosauqua, Van Buren Co., IA
